2 more autism-friendly shows planned for Broadway (AP)

FILE - In this Jan. 19, 2012 file photo,'The Lion King' marquee is displayed at The Minskoff Theatre are seen in New York. A nonprofit group is planning two autism-friendly performances of Broadway's 'The Lion King' and “Mary Poppins” for families with children diagnosed with the disorder. The Theatre Development Fund, an organization focused on providing access to live theater, announced Tuesday its plan to offer specially designed matinee showings of “Mary Poppins” on April 29 and “The Lion King” on Sept. 30. (AP Photo/Charles Sykes, file)AP - Two more autism-friendly performances of Broadway musicals will be offered this spring and fall following the success last year of the first showing of a Broadway show specially altered for those diagnosed with the disorder.

Anchor Bay buys North American rights to "Excision" (omg!)

omg! - LOS ANGELES (TheWrap.com) - Anchor Bay Films has picked up all North American distribution rights to "Excision," the company said on Tuesday. The horror film made its world premiere at the Sundance Film Festival last month, and if promotional materials are any indication, it is awash in buckets of blood. The film centers on a delusional teenage outcast, Pauline, who engages in such timeless adolescent activities as scab picking and road kill dissection. ...
